About the Recruitment

The URSC Apprentice Recruitment 2026 offers a valuable opportunity for fresh graduates and diploma holders to gain practical experience at the U R Rao Satellite Centre (URSC), a premier facility of the Indian Space Research Organisation (ISRO) in Bengaluru, Karnataka. This apprenticeship program, conducted under the Apprentices Act of 1961, aims to train individuals in various engineering and commercial practice disciplines for a period of one year. URSC is at the forefront of spacecraft technology, involved in the conceptualization, design, development, fabrication, testing, launch, and in-orbit management of satellites.

Post-wise and Category-wise Vacancy Details

A total of 410 apprenticeship positions are available across various disciplines at URSC. The vacancies are distributed among Graduate, Technician, and Commercial Practice apprenticeships as detailed below:
  • Graduate Apprenticeship (B.E./B.Tech.): 220 Positions
    • Computer Science Engineering: 40
    • Electronics and Communication Engineering: 83
    • Mechanical Engineering: 50
    • Chemical Engineering: 15
    • Industrial Engineering and Management: 10
    • Automobile Engineering: 2
    • Aeronautical Engineering: 10
    • Aerospace Engineering: 10
  • Technician Apprenticeship (Diploma): 120 Positions
    • Computer Science Engineering: 30
    • Electronics Engineering: 38
    • Mechanical Engineering: 30
    • Electrical Engineering: 10
    • Civil Engineering: 5
    • Instrumentation Technology: 5
    • Automobile Engineering: 2
  • Commercial Practice Apprenticeship (Diploma): 70 Positions
    • Commercial Practice: 70

Eligibility Criteria

Candidates applying for the URSC Apprentice Recruitment must meet specific educational and experience requirements.
  • Applicants must possess a Degree or Diploma in Engineering or Commercial Practice from a university, technical board, or institution recognized by the government.
  • Only candidates who have successfully completed their qualifying examination in the years 2022, 2023, 2024, 2025, or 2026 are eligible to apply.
  • Candidates who passed their qualifying examination earlier than 2021 are not eligible for this apprenticeship.
  • Applicants must have completed their qualifying examination as regular candidates.
  • Individuals who have previously undergone or are currently undergoing apprenticeship training under the Apprentices Act, 1961, or have one year or more of experience from any institution, or have been terminated/resigned from apprenticeship training, are not eligible.
  • Combining apprenticeship with other institutions is strictly not permitted.
  • Candidates holding sandwich course certificates, private college degrees, short-term/certificate courses, or those currently pursuing higher studies are not considered eligible.

Selection Process

The selection process for the URSC Apprentice Recruitment involves multiple stages designed to identify suitable candidates based on their academic performance and verification of credentials.
  1. Shortlisting — Candidates will be initially shortlisted based on the percentage of marks they secured in their respective engineering or commercial practice discipline.
  2. Document Verification — Shortlisted candidates will be invited to URSC for a mandatory document verification process. It is crucial for candidates to present all original relevant documents at this stage.
  3. Panel Formation — Upon successful completion of document verification, a merit panel will be drawn. This panel will be based on the academic scores obtained by candidates in their Degree or Diploma in Engineering or Commercial Practice.
  4. Apprentice Induction — The final induction of apprentices against the vacant positions will be carried out strictly according to the candidate's position in the prepared merit panel. Selected candidates will receive official notification via email only.

Exam Pattern and Syllabus

The URSC Apprentice Recruitment 2026 does not involve a written examination or a prescribed syllabus. The selection of candidates is primarily based on their academic performance (percentage of marks) in their qualifying degree or diploma and subsequent document verification.

How to Apply — Step by Step

Candidates interested in the URSC Apprentice Recruitment 2026 must follow a two-step online application process involving two different portals.
  1. NATS Portal Enrollment: First, candidates must enroll themselves on the National Apprenticeship Training Scheme (NATS) portal. Visit https://nats.education.gov.in to register. During enrollment, applicants are required to upload their Degree/Diploma certificates (as applicable) and valid government-issued ID proofs. After successful registration, an Enrolment Number / Apprenticeship Registration No. will be generated, which is essential for the next step.
  2. UMANG Portal Application: After obtaining the NATS enrollment number, candidates who meet the prescribed eligibility criteria must proceed to fill out the application on the UMANG portal. The direct link for applying is https://web.umang.gov.in/landing/. Register and log in to the UMANG portal, then search for "URSC Apprenticeship" and select the option to apply for the position. Fill in all the required details accurately, ensuring that the NATS Enrolment Number is compulsorily indicated in the online application form. Finally, submit the application.
Candidates are advised to use a valid and active email ID for registration, as all future communications will be sent to this address. Avoid submitting duplicate applications from multiple email IDs.

Documents Required

Applicants must prepare and upload scanned copies of the following documents in jpg/jpeg/png format during the online application process. Original documents will be required for verification.
  • Consolidated Marks Certificate: B.E./B.Tech./Diploma marks certificates for all semesters/years, compiled into a single file (maximum size 1 MB).
  • Degree/Diploma Certificate: B.E./B.Tech./Diploma certificate, provisional certificate, or passing certificate (maximum size 1 MB).
  • Photograph: Scanned copy of a clear photograph (maximum size 50 KB).
  • Signature: Scanned copy of a clear signature (maximum size 50 KB).
  • Caste Certificate: Latest copy of the caste certificate (for SC/ST/OBC candidates) issued by a competent authority in the prescribed Government of India format (maximum size 50 KB).
  • Disability Certificate: For Persons with Benchmark Disabilities (PwBD) candidates with 40% or more disability, a valid disability certificate issued by a competent authority and Unique Disability Identity Card.
  • Income and Assets Certificate: For EWS category candidates, an income and assets certificate valid for the year 2025-2026, issued by a competent authority in the prescribed Government of India format.
  • Valid ID Proof: Any valid identification card issued by the government.
All uploaded documents must be clear and legible. Any discrepancy found at any stage will lead to disqualification.
